George Kambosos Jr will make his transfer as much as the 140 lb division as we speak in Australia, returning to face late substitute opponent Jake Wyllie in a most important occasion on DAZN.
Kambosos hasn’t fought since his loss to Vasiliy Lomachenko 10 months in the past in Perth, and is again as we speak in Sydney. He was initially meant to face Daud Yordan, however as a substitute takes on the once-beaten, youthful Wyllie, who might actually be a extra harmful opponent as Wyllie is a pure tremendous light-weight, which Yordan will not be. The undercard will see Skye Nicolson defend her WBC featherweight title in opposition to Tiara Brown, Cherneka Johnson defend her WBA bantamweight title in a rematch with Nina Hughes, the return of Teremoana Junior, and extra!

Predominant Card (DAZN, 4:00 am ET)
George Kambosos Jr (21-3, 10 KO) vs Jake Wyllie (16-1, 15 KO), tremendous lightweights, 12 rounds
Skye Nicolson (12-0, 1 KO) vs Tiara Brown (18-0, 11 KO), featherweights, 10 rounds, for Nicolson’s WBC title
Teremoana Junior (6-0, 6 KO) vs James Singh (12-5, 11 KO), heavyweights, 6 rounds
Cherneka Johnson (16-2, 6 KO) vs Nina Hughes (6-1, 2 KO), rematch, bantamweights, 10 rounds, for Johnson’s WBA title
Imam Khataev (9-0, 9 KO) vs Durval Palacio (14-3, 11 KO), gentle heavyweights, 10 rounds
Hemi Ahio (23-1, 17 KO) vs Aekkaphob Auraiwan (9-3-1, 7 KO), heavyweights, 8 rounds
Jayden Buan (3-0, 2 KO) vs Jordan Kasilieris (1-3-1, 1 KO), tremendous lightweights, 4 rounds
